[FFmpeg-devel] [PATCH] avfilter/vf_convolution: add x86 SIMD for filter_3x3()

Paul B Mahol onemda at gmail.com
Wed Jul 17 15:41:30 EEST 2019


On 7/15/19, Song, Ruiling <ruiling.song at intel.com> wrote:
>> -----Original Message-----
>> From: Song, Ruiling
>> Sent: Tuesday, July 9, 2019 9:15 AM
>> To: ffmpeg-devel at ffmpeg.org
>> Cc: Song, Ruiling <ruiling.song at intel.com>
>> Subject: [PATCH] avfilter/vf_convolution: add x86 SIMD for filter_3x3()
>>
>> Tested using a simple command (apply edge enhance):
>> ./ffmpeg_g -i ~/Downloads/bbb_sunflower_1080p_30fps_normal.mp4 \
>>  -vf convolution="0 0 0 -1 1 0 0 0 0:0 0 0 -1 1 0 0 0 0:0 0 0 -1 1 0 0 0
>> 0:0 0 0 -1 1 0 0
>> 0 0:5:1:1:1:0:128:128:128" \
>>  -an -vframes 1000 -f null /dev/null
>>
>> The fps increase from 151 to 270 on my local machine.
>>
>> Signed-off-by: Ruiling Song <ruiling.song at intel.com>
> Ping?

Should be fine IFF output is exact with C version (under different parameters).


More information about the ffmpeg-devel mailing list